Volleyball Recap: Evergreen Park Mustangs vs. Joliet Catholic Hilltoppers
With a playoff win on the line, Evergreen Park rose to the challenge on Thursday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 2-1 win over the Joliet Catholic Hilltoppers.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est victory the Mustangs have posted since October 2nd.
The match was a true back-and-forth as no team won consecutive sets, but in the end it was Evergreen Park who won the one that mattered. The match finished with set scores of 25-20, 17-25, 25-23.
Neve Hayes paced Evergreen Park's offense, picking up ten kills. Hayes really made an impact as she also led the team in assists with 18. Madison Majka controlled things from the service line, finishing with three aces.
Despite the loss, Joliet Catholic still got an impressive performance from Katie Selinger, who had 13 digs.
Evergreen Park is on a roll lately: they've won five of their last six cont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 24-12 record this season. As for Joliet Catholic,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ost 14 of their last 17 mat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 7-23 record this season.
Evergreen Park will square off against Providence Catholic at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Joliet Catholic does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
